Harewood’s Discovery Days are designed to provide an opportunity for secondary level students to get hands on with art history, learning about key objects from the Harewood collection with an action packed day of activities.
In depth tours of the State Floor will be followed by a session exploring rare and important documents from Harewood’s archives, not usually seen by the public.
Students will have the opportunity to test their critical analysis, research and communication skills culminating in an afternoon of public speaking, with all students given the chance to present their findings and thoughts from the day in the magnificent surroundings of Harewood House.
